This paper rests on the premises that in the health service, the nursing care of the elderly is based on an "illness" model and concerned with symptom relief. The concept of "holistic care" is a theoretical objective rather than reality in practice. It is suggested that it is realistic, in the light of experience in the care of the aged, to predict a qualitative change, a move towards an orientation for health promotion. If old people are in need of nursing care, emphasis should be placed on their life history and on the personal frame of reference from which they view the current situation. Their capabilities to use compensatory mechanisms should be stressed. The carers should be helped in the management of problem situations and their verbal and non-verbal communications should be subtly encouraged.
